Modern industrial operations face rigorous mandates to reduce carbon footprints and energy expenditures. Standard asynchronous induction motors suffer from rotor slip and significant copper losses at partial loads. In contrast, Permanent Magnet Synchronous Motors (PMSMs) eliminate rotor current losses by utilizing high-coercivity Neodymium Iron Boron (NdFeB) rare-earth magnets integrated directly into the rotor shaft. This architecture maintains an exceptionally flat efficiency curve, meeting IE4 and IE5 standards even when operating at 25% of rated capacity.
By pairing the PMSM with intelligent Variable Speed Drive (VSD) and Variable Frequency Drive (VFD) controllers, the rotational speed of the air end directly tracks the instantaneous air demand. The result is a system that consumes energy in near-linear proportion to the actual flow rate, eliminating the wasteful idle cycles associated with traditional load/unload control strategies.
The permanent magnet assemblies used in our compressors are rated for up to 180°C thermal demagnetization resistance. This ensures reliable operation under continuous load, maintaining flux density over decades of operation without degradation.

| Technology Metric | Traditional Fixed Speed | PM VSD (Current Gen) | Magnetic Levitation (Future Gen) |
|---|---|---|---|
| Motor Efficiency | IE2 - IE3 (88-91%) | IE4 - IE5 (94-96%) | IE5+ (>97%) |
| Lube Requirements | Synthetic Compressor Oil | Standard/Water-lubricated option | 100% Oil-Free (Bearingless) |
| Turn-Down Ratio | N/A (Load/Unload) | 25% - 100% | 10% - 100% |
| Maintenance Interval | 2,000 - 4,000 Hours | 4,000 - 8,000 Hours | >20,000 Hours |

According to MRFR analysis, the dry vacuum pump market size is valued at US$ 5.97 billion in 2024. The dry vacuum pump market is expected to grow from US$ 6.17 billion in 2025 to US$ 8.28 billion in 2034, registering a steady compound annual growth rate. This development highlights the shift to clean, dry-compression environments in electronics, chemicals, and pharmaceutical processing industries.
